This cauliflower rice recipe features fresh mediterranean flavors, including toasted almonds, lemon and parsley. Its the perfect light side dish Its low carb, vegan and gluten free, too. Recipe yields 4 modest side servings.
Ingredients For Mediterranean Cauliflower Rice Recipe
16 ounce 1 medium to large head cauliflower or store bought cauliflower rice
0.5 cup Sliced almonds
2 tablespoon Extra virgin olive oil
2 Cloves garlic, pressed or minced
pinch Red pepper flakes
0.25 teaspoon Fine sea salt
0.5 cup Chopped flat leaf parsley
1 tablespoon Lemon juice
